8. Are these new or used PC's
that you are selling?
I sell brand new computers that I get for around
$500 and sell them on monthly payment plans. I also sell good pre-owned
computers that I buy from various resources covered in the course for
under $200 and sell them for "Quick Cash" to people waiting to
give me cash. I cover my complete marketing system in the course to find
these people.
9.
Has anyone ever
defaulted on you? If so, what is your recourse?
Are you left 'holding the bag'?
You must understand that this business gives you the
power to choose. You sift through the prospects and pick who you want to
do business with.
Example: Who would you sell to?
A. A lady with less than desirable credit that works
for a temporary service who wants a computer.
or
B. A lady with less than desirable credit who works
as a teacher who needs a computer to manage her children's grades at home.
I would do business with B. How about you?
When you make good choices, people will pay you.
However, each 12 month deal requires the buyer to sign an agreement which
can be put into action legally if he or she defaults.
So far, I've only had one guy default after making a
down payment. He simply returned the computer with no problem. I kept his
down payment and resold the computer for a profit.
Can people default? They sure can....that's apart of
being in business. But, you will be far ahead on the profit end compared
to defaults in my opinion.
10. Do you offer any sort of
warranty on your systems?
This is a popular question. Most manufactures offer
a 1 year warranty that you automatically get to cover the computer. You
can also purchase a 3 year warranty at cost. Some companies even provide a
technical service line to call. I let the customer choose. If they want
the 3 year warranty, I add it in to the down payment. I'm not technical at
all, so I do NO tech. work.
